Heating Boiler maintenance policies are a general need these days. There is nothing new about these type of plans these days, hundreds of thousands of policies have been issued and the main providers have workforces which number in excess of 5000 trained plumbers or heating engineers.

These days anything from laptops to pets can be covered with insurance plans so why not a gas boiler or central heating system. Some of them are very important, like motor protection, and also compulsory putting them higher up the scale when compared to others. The bank will need the borrower to take out buildings insurance in a case when there is the need for a mortgage to buy a property. Insurance offers security against unanticipated events that can severely affect life and property.

The next step down would be things like heating system insurance, which can be found with companies such as British Gas and Hometeam (npower). You do not take out one of these plans to protect yourself against large financial risks, the aim is more convenience and rapid assistance should you have a heating problem. Perhaps because it is not a requirement to have the likes of heating insurance it is often overlooked by homeowners and landlords, however repairs of the likes of central heating systems can be very expensive. If you do not have this security and in case the system stops working, professional help is often not possible immediately, also it doesn’t sound like a great idea to live without heating for any length of time particularly in cold wintertimes. But the most serious implication is the possibility of a faulty central heating system, which could be leaking potentially fatal carbon monoxide.

In the market there are a wide range of central heating, boiler and household maintenance plans. The usual insurance policy is the one that covers the basic requirements and could include annual inspection and servicing. Maintenance and spare parts coverage are not included in these policies and servicing plans. For as long as the gas boiler is under warranty, the manufacturer pays for spare parts and repairs; but it is advisable to upgrade a basic plan to full cover with a little additional payment. Increasing your central heating boiler cover to a more comprehensive plan is very important as your gas boiler reaches the end of its working life. At this step customers have two choices, whether they want just their gas boiler covered or do they want to extend their cover to other things like radiators, the central heating system and elements of the heating controls and central heating pump.

One needs to be wary of any exemptions or limits included in the policy document when selecting an insurance policy, each provider is different. Some insurers place an upper limit on the amount of repair calls made per year or define a cap level for the cost of maintenance for a specific period. Unless you make sure the level of cover is adequate buying the protection could be worthless so you should not choose the cheapest premium unless you know what you are getting.
